The Job You Will Perform:


Job Summary:

This individual maintains tests and repairs electrical/electronic, mechanical, hydraulic and pneumatic systems and components, welding and simple fabricating of items. Applies knowledge of electrical/electronic and mechanical principles in determining equipment malfunctions and applies skills in restoring equipment to operation. Provides proven skilled mechanical and electrical/electronic support to all areas of Manufacturing.

Specific Responsibilities / Required Skills:

  • Must Receive “Recommended” Result on both Technical and Non-Technical Test Battery
  • Troubleshoots and repairs mechanical, hydraulic, pneumatic and electrical/electronic equipment including but not limited to programmable controls, power supplies, drives, gages and test equipment.
  • A thorough knowledge of electrical/ electronic components and equipment including the use of special instruments for diagnostic purposes
  • Plans and performs work requiring a thorough knowledge of electrical/electronic and mechanical theories and principles, and principles of operation and application of electronic equipment.
  • Installs, starts up and shuts down equipment in accordance with company safety procedures for machine activation and shutdown and in line with OSHA requirements.
  • Advises operators and lower level mechanics of operation procedures and requirements for working safely with electrical/electronic and mechanical equipment and components.
  • Informs appropriate management and lower level mechanics of potential electrical/mechanical problems and inherent dangers involved.
  • Maintains company-required performance and maintenance records for identified equipment.
  • Performs preventive maintenance functions as directed.
  • Assists other maintenance personnel with technical troubleshooting.
  • Assists and trains other maintenance and/or other technical level employees.
  • Performs other duties as required. Ability to climb in overhead structures, to work beneath machines and in close quarters performing analysis and repair work.

The Company You Will Join:

International Paper (NYSE: IP) is a leading global supplier of renewable fiber-based products. We produce corrugated packaging products that protect and promote goods, and enable worldwide commerce, and pulp for diapers, tissue and other personal care products that promote health and wellness. Headquartered in Memphis, Tenn., we employ approximately 38,000 colleagues globally. We serve customers worldwide, with manufacturing operations in North America, Latin America, North Africa and Europe. Net sales for 2021 were $19.4 billion. In Russia, we have a 50/50 joint venture, Ilim Group, the country's largest integrated manufacturer of pulp and paper. Additional information can be found by visiting InternationalPaper.com.
